Bitcoin, Ethereum, XRP, Dogecoin Slide 2% as Asian Tech Stocks Tumble Ahead of Fed Rate Decision
Bitcoin, Ethereum, XRP, and Dogecoin have fallen by 2% as Asian tech stocks tumbled ahead of the Federal Reserve's rate decision.

AI comment — why bearish
A broad-based decline in prominent digital currencies, occurring concurrently with a downturn in Asian technology stocks, indicates a prevailing sense of caution among market participants as they await the Federal Reserve's forthcoming interest rate announcement. This synchronized weakness across asset classes suggests that investors are closely monitoring macroeconomic indicators, particularly those pertaining to the trajectory of monetary policy. The observed correlation between digital assets and traditional growth-oriented technology markets points to a potential shift towards a more risk-averse sentiment, possibly influenced by anxieties surrounding inflation and the impact of rising interest rates on asset valuations. This widespread negative price action could contribute to a decrease in investor confidence, potentially leading to a diminished inclination to invest in speculative assets as capital may be reallocated to perceived safer alternatives. The interconnectedness of these markets highlights the significant influence of global economic developments on the performance of various asset classes.
